Set: The navy is having a formal party to celebrate a successful mission/ 1986

Word count: 1902

≪◦ ❈ ◦≫

All you can hear are people laughing, the pilots making the same old jokes, admirals looking down at them with the same disappointment.

But somehow, it's still different. Everyone is wearing their white, formal suits. Each navy pilot was allowed to bring a date, the most of which declined the offer.

Instead of beer, there's a glass of whiskey in their hands while they play dart, or poker at the table.

Iceman arrives with his two wingmen, Slider and Cougar, immediately radiating dominance. The few women who are around stare after him as he walks towards Commander Metcalf.

"Evening, sir," he says, giving the commander a cocky smile. Metcalf looks up at the men and nods: "Gentlemen."

After greeting their commander, they head over to the bar, where Goose and his wife are sitting at the counter.

"Goose," Tom says.

"Ice," Goose replies.

The tension between the two is grand, but they're keeping it minimal and at the same time polite. A conversation wouldn't even begin between the two, but Carole had other plans.

"Hey, is Rogue coming?" she asks Iceman, him and her husband both confused that she's talking to him.

"Uh- I think so. I called her," Iceman answers politely.

Carole smiles: "Great, I love that girl." Her cheeks grow rosy as she smiles happily, knowing that her and Rogue are amazing friends.

The music starts playing louder, bringing more and more people to dance. Slider and Cougar both bring their dates there, and Iceman stays back by the bar counter.

He watches his friends dance and laugh, sipping his glass.

Out of the corner of his eye, he catches a glimpse of something blue and turns around to see her.

Your (Rogue's) POV:

My heels click against the concrete floor as I step into the hall, seeing many of my pilot colleagues dance with each other, laughing and having a good time.

I decided to go with the navy's color, wearning a navy blue evening jumpsuit. Which is elegant enough, but it doesn't look like I'm trying too hard.

I let my eyes pass over the people's faces, looking for a specific one that I find, already staring at me.

Smirking, I take long steps towards him and slow down, doing a 360 in front of him before walking up and greeting him with a smile.

"You all alone?" I tease him and he smirks down at me for always trying to annoy him.

"You look good," he changes the subject and I smile up at him, nodding.

"You too."

His smiles grows, leaning down to peck my lips.

"Drink?" he asks me, turning to the bartender and waving at him.

I nod: "Uh- yeah, scotch on the rocks with a twist. Thanks."

I run a hand through my hair and feel Ice staring at me.

"We literally flew a mission together yesterday. You can't possibly miss me that much?" I chuckle and look up at him.

"Oh and how I do," he whispers, leaning down and whispering into my ear, "and tonight I'm not letting you out of my sight."

I blush, grabbing my drink and walking away, towards the others, who are now sitting on some sofas.

Maverick smiles when he sees walk up to them and embraces me in a tight hug.

"How you doin' Rogue? I haven't seen you in ages!" he laughs.

I chuckle and nod: "Yeah, we've had a couple of international missions. How's the bike?"

He smiles: "I honestly can't thank you enough for that one. It's the best one I've had so far."

"Glad to hear it," I smile.

"Rogue!" We suddenly hear a happy shout.

I turn around to see Carole rushing over to me and hugging me.

"Hey!" I laugh, hugging her back. Ice walks over to the sofas and takes a seat next to Cougar and Slider.

"How are you?" I ask, her getting all excited to tell me lots of stuff, "And where's Bradley?"

"Oh we left him with her sister," Goose is suddenly standing next to his wife and rolls his eyes.

I laugh, causing Maverick to come over to us.

"What's so funny?" he leans his arm onto my shoulder.

"Goose here doesn't like Carole's sister," I whisper loudly on purpose, making Mav chuckle, Carole to laugh at Goose and him to give her an innocent look.

Ice watches as we talk, feeling the jealousy inside him grow. But he remembers the moments we've had together. The many times I told him that he was the only one I ever wanted.

How nothing could make me leave him. How we used to lay in his garden, watching the stars glimmer in the night.

And he calms down, letting me have a nice conversation with my friends and him to talk to his.

The sun starts to set, bringing a rose golden light into the hangar. The guys put on their sunglasses, looking as cool as ever.

...

"OH- Y/n! Don't do that, come on, that was savage," Goose laughs at a comment I made about his clothing.

"But it's true!" I defend myself, laughing.

Goose looks over at Maverick for help but he shrugs: "Y/n's right. You do always wear the same shirt."

Carole grins and holds back her laugh. But when she sees me and Maverick bump each other's fist she bursts into laughter, holding onto her husband for support.

"I hope Bradley wears that kind of shirts one day. He'll get all the ladies," I point at Goose, making him smile proudly.

"Right. Well, I need a re-fill. Be right back," I look at my empty glass and walk away towards the bar. Ice watches as I step to the barman, him nodding and walking away to the back room.

I sigh, sit down on one of the chairs, watching my comrades have a great night and smile. When I catch a glimpse of Ice staring at me, I look into his eyes as he stands facing Cougar and Slider.

He smiles at me, making the boys look back at what he's so interested in. I wave to them and they make their way over.

"Hey boys," I smile at them, "how's your night going?"

"Not bad, Rogue, not bad," Cougar gives me a hug.

Ice stands behind me and places his hands onto my shoulders.

"Did Carole find you?" Ice asks, massaging my shoulders.

"Yeah, she was super excited to talk about you, Ice."

Cougar and Slider snicker, walking away and back to their own ladies. Ice sits down in front of me, placing his hands on my thighs.

"Me?"

"Uhuh," I smile, thanking the barman as he gives me my drink, "she wanted to know all about that date we had in december."

Ice smiles and leans forward. He looks deep into my eyes, remembering us walking through the deserted city, ground hidden under snow, lights lit up the night sky as we fell in love.

"Remember the place where you first met me?" I ask, taking a sip of my drink.

Ice nods: "You were standing in a blue dress, talking to Maverick and Goose. When you turned around, I almost had a heart attack. And when they told me you were a pilot too, well then, I knew I would make you mine."

I smile, pressing my lips against his, holding onto his cheeks. Our eyes closed as we embrace the love and warmth we feel for each other. Ice finds himself lingering on my lips, wanting more, needing more.

I press a kiss onto his cheek and pull back, leaning onto the counter, waiting for him to open his eyes as he smiles like a dummy in love.

When he finally does open them, he gives me a grin and hopps off the stool: "Come on, the others are already outsite by the fire."

He offers his hand to me and I grab it, following him out the hangar and into the now darkening day. The sun is setting, people are sitting on chairs, watching the sky turn from orange-lit to sparkly from the stars.

We find and empty spot on a couch and sit down next to each other, Ice putting his arm around my shoulders. I lean my head onto his shoulder while we watch the stars, the fire crackling next to us.

"Hey, uh, Rogue- Psst."

Ice and me turn around to see Maverick calling me. I turn to Ice: "Sorry,"

He nods and I get up from my seat, walking away towards Maverick. He guides me further away from Ice and to the other side of the fire.

"What's up?" I ask. Maverick turns his back to Ice so that he can't read his lips and whispers.

"Don't talk. Just listen, okay? Blink if you understand."

I do and look up at him. Worry starts to grow inside me and I wait for him to continue what he has to say.

"Goose and I were talking, and he made me realize that I should have done this a long time ago," he sighs and I begin to doubt the certainty in his tone.

He sighs again and scratches the back of his neck, most likely to make it seem innocent.

"It was the only way I could talk to you."

"Mav-"

"Goose and I are planning a surprise party for Iceman's birthday and we need your help."

I frown up at him. Then, visibly relaxing I give him a big smile and nod happily.

"Why so undercover, though?" I ask, leaning in and whispering.

"Because Ice doesn't like me and Goose."

"Speak for yourself." I hear Goose say behind me and chuckle.

Mav chuckles and looks back down at me: "Meet me in my hangar on Saturday at 9am. There's some stuff we've gotta buy."

I smile and offer my hand to Maverick, who then shakes it: "Deal, Mav."

Letting go of his hand I walk back to Ice, sit down next to him and immediately kiss him, not letting him ask.

"I can't wait to leave with you," I whisper quietly and peck his lips again, his eyes following me as I do so.

He smiles and pulls me closer to him, wrapping his arms around me.

The fire is still crackling, quieter now as everyone looks up into the sky and sees the twinkling stars in the night.

I lean my head onto Ice's shoulder again and shiver a bit, because the fire is now completely out.

"You cold?" Ice asks, looking down at me.

I nod: "A bit."

"Here," Ice takes off his jacket and wraps it around me, "this will help."

I smile: "Thanks, babe."

He grins back and pecks my lips. We watch the stars and talk to some fellow graduates for the rest of the night, later on leaving and driving back home.

The two of us fell asleep in each other's arms, to the sound of the crashing waves, each other's breathing and light summer rain falling outside.
